Stata Center, officially the Ray and Maria Stata Center and sometimes referred to as Building 32, is a 430,000-square-foot (40,000 m 2) academic complex designed by Pritzker Prize -winning architect Frank Gehry for the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T). The building opened for initial occupancy on March 16, 2004.

The Academic and Research Center, or ARC Building, of Ohio University, is a research center built in 2009 and first used in January 2010.The Academic and Research Center is located to the north-east of Stocker Engineering and Technology Center, in the West Green, between coordinates E-3 and F-3 on the official university map.

The Spatial Research Center was established in 2015 as a center for urban research that combines design, architecture, urbanism, humanities, and data science. It sponsors research, and curricular activities built around new technologies of mapping, data visualization, data collection and data analysis.
